USGS Loc. 17879 (Eocene of the United States)

Where: Oregon (45.2° N, 123.7° W: paleocoordinates 45.5° N, 111.4° W)

• coordinate based on nearby landmark

• outcrop-level geographic resolution

When: Nestucca Formation, Late/Upper Eocene (37.2 - 33.9 Ma)

• Specimens discovered in blocks from a landslide from the south side of Burnt Ridge (Vokes 1956)

• group of beds-level stratigraphic resolution

Environment/lithology: marine; siltstone

Size class: macrofossils

Preservation: mold/impression

Collected by E. M. Baldwin & A. E. Roberts in 1948

Primary reference: H. E. Vokes. 1956. Notes on the Nucinellidae (Pelecypoda) with description of a new species from the Eocene of Oregon. Journal of Paleontology 30(3):652-671 [A. Dunhill/B. Allen]more details

Purpose of describing collection: taxonomic analysis
